psychiatry near me adhd is the field of medicine handling emotional, mental and behavioral conditions. It includes diagnosis, treatment and prevention of these conditions. It is a medical specialty that requires training in basic medicine as well as particular, advanced study of the mental and emotional aspects of health problem.
Throughout their studies, psychiatrists are needed to obtain a bachelor's degree, followed by a 4-year program in medicine, resulting in an MD or DO (Doctor of Osteopathy). In addition, they will finish a psychiatric residency, under the guidance of knowledgeable psychiatrists, before being accredited to practice individually.
A psychiatrist will detect a client based on information about the person's symptoms and background, as well as case history and tests. They will then work with the patient to formulate a treatment plan, which might consist of medications, psychotherapy or both.
While a lot of the psychiatric treatments that are readily available work, results differ from patient to client. Some clients will have a complete recovery and experience no long-term symptoms, while others may have more major, chronic illnesses that require years of medication and psychiatric therapy to manage.

Psychiatric therapy
Psychotherapy, sometimes called talk therapy, is a form of treatment that includes going over problems and feelings with an experienced professional. It can be done individually or in groups, and it may happen in the psychologist's workplace, at your home, on the phone or through video chat. There are different kinds of treatments, including encouraging treatment, Find Psychiatrists Near Me cognitive behavioral treatment and psychodynamic treatment. Psychiatric therapy can help individuals deal with a series of psychological problems, such as stress and anxiety and depression. It can also help people deal with issues related to relationships and work.
A good therapist will listen thoroughly to your issues, ask concerns and provide you guidance and assistance. They will appreciate your personal privacy and keep all information confidential. They will also motivate you to express feelings, even if they are unpleasant or unpleasant. They will not push you to share more than you are comfy with up until they learn more about you better.
There are many advantages to psychotherapy, consisting of learning how to change negative habits and develop healthy coping techniques. It can help people with a range of disorders, including depression, anxiety and eating conditions. It can also improve interaction skills and build self-confidence. It can also be helpful for individuals who battle with relationship problems or have actually experienced trauma, such as sexual attack or a car accident.

Psychiatrists and Psychotherapists
Psychiatrists are medical physicians who concentrate on identifying and treating psychological, emotional and behavioral conditions. They can work in a variety of settings, including hospitals, centers and private psychiatrist near me practice. Psychiatrists can prescribe medication to assist handle signs of mental disorder. They also utilize psychotherapy to treat psychological issues, such as depression or stress and anxiety. Psychiatric therapy includes talking with a therapist to go over emotions and habits, recognize unhealthy patterns, and alter them. Psychotherapy can be done separately or with groups, and it is typically integrated with psychiatric clinic near me treatment.
